Go Soldier 2 — A Beat Poem

Listen close
The bravest of all,
you carry the weight – the burden,
the silent drum in your chest,
a heart carved from iron and fear,
willing – always willing –
to protect what we hold dear.
So go, Soldier, go.

Leaving –
smile masking the tear,
a farewell wrapped in hope,
faith tight in your grip,
not sure if this is goodbye –
or just a pause, a breath,
before the storm breaks.
You take off – still smiling, still strong –
So go, Soldier, go.

Sacrifice –
the hardest word, the longest shadow –
family, friends, unborn dreams left waiting,
all on your shoulders, a mountain you wear like armor.
How brave can one be?
Brave enough to go anyway.
So go, Soldier, go.

Planes roar, engines burning –
you wave – not just goodbye –
but promise, courage painted on your face.
The day arrives, electric, sharp –
eager, ready –
to fight, to save, to protect –
So go, Soldier, go.

Hero –
not the myth, not the mask,
but the blood, the sweat,
the heart laid bare on the battlefield.
Your aim: to stand until every shadow flees –
until safety blooms in the ruins.
So go, Soldier, go.

Born to the beat of a different drum –
once a baby with toys,
now a man with a mission,
soldier growing in the silence,
growing in the storm –
Ready.


So go, Soldier, go.
